Aims are the specific goals or objectives that an individual, team, or organization strives to achieve within a set timeframe. They provide direction and focus, guiding efforts towards a desired outcome. Aims are crucial for setting clear expectations, measuring progress, and evaluating success.

In the business world, aims are essential for strategic planning and decision-making. They help define the purpose and direction of a company, aligning efforts towards common goals. Aims can range from increasing revenue and market share to improving customer satisfaction and employee engagement. By setting spec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ound aims (SMART aims), businesses can improve performance and drive growth.

In the field of education, aims are used to outline learning objectives and outcomes for students. Teachers create aims to guide lesson plans, assess student progress, and inform instructional practices. Aims can focus on developing specific skills, knowledge, or attitudes, helping students reach their full potential and achieve academic success.

In healthcare, aims play a critical role in improving patient outcomes and quality of care. Healthcare providers set aims to reduce medical errors, enhance patient safety, and increase efficiency in delivering services. By aligning aims with evidence-based practices and patient needs, healthcare organizations can improve healthcare delivery and promote better health outcomes.

Overall, aims are essential for driving progress and achieving success in various industries and contexts. Whether in business, education, healthcare, or any other field, setting clear aims can help individuals and organizations stay focused, motivated, and accountable for their actions. By regularly reviewing and adjusting aims, stakeholders can adapt to changing circumstances, overcome challenges, and ultimately reach their desired goals.

What is the importance of setting aims?
Setting aims helps individuals and organizations focus on specific goals, track progress, and stay motivated.

How can aims help in personal development?
Aims provide a clear direction, enhance self-awareness, and facilitate growth by setting achievable targets.

What is the difference between aims and goals?
Aims are broad long-term intentions, while goals are specific, measurable targets that help achieve aims.

How can aims be used in project management?
Aims provide a project’s overall purpose and direction, guiding decision-making and prioritizing tasks for successful completion.

What are some common challenges in achieving aims?
Lack of clarity, unrealistic expectations, and external factors can hinder the achievement of aims. Flexibility and adaptability are key.
